hey guys was wondering if anybody could give me some pointers we fish stripers in fresh water all the time and a buddy wants to take his center console (20ft) out of any local bays (new port, long beach,oceanside or anywhere in the area)any tips?????????

Fish the Federal Breakwall in L.A. Harbor/Long Beach. Check the weather report because it is key that you fish the outside if possible. It's alot like striper fishing/F.W. bass fishing with lures. You can fish it day or night. You will catch fish on the inside but it's MUCH better on the outside. Position your boat a long cast away off the breakwall and cast toward the rocks. Fish downhill with your baits. Experiment with colors, leadhead weights/sizes/types. Lots of snags so bring tons of swimbaits/jigheads. Some guys cast crankbaits parallel to the rocks. A trolling motor is a necessity here for proper boat positioning. We fished it today for a few minutes from a sportboat while they loaded up on livebait from the net boat. It was pretty much a bite/fish a cast for the few minutes we were there. The boat you describe is perfect for this. You can launch at Cabrillo Ramp in San Pedro.

Great info,you can also launch out of Davies launch ramp out of LB,at the end of the 605fwy,and follow the suggs of Ambassadorhawg.

Look for the boats in a group and they will be sitting on the Sandbass. Horse Shoe Kelp, HB Flats.
